干燥综合征患者肠道菌群的变化 被引量:2

Changes of intestinal flora in patients with Sjögren's syndrome

摘要 目的分析黑龙江省干燥综合征(Sjogren's syndrome,SS)患者的肠道菌群特征,为SS的诊疗提供新的证据和方向。方法收集2018年1月至2018年12月在哈尔滨医科大学附属第一医院风湿免疫科就诊的14例SS患者(SS组)和14名在本院体检的健康人(对照组)的粪便并提取粪便中细菌的DNA,扩增16S片段后测序,对测序结果进行生物信息分析。结果SS患者与正常人肠道菌群的丰度(Sobs,Chao,Ace)、谱系多样性(Pd)、菌落的多样性(Shannon,Simpson)和均匀度(Heip)均无显著差异(P>0.05)。SS患者肠道菌群中5个菌门,11个菌科和37个菌属与正常人存在着明显的差异。与正常对照组相比,在门水平上,SS患者肠道菌群中厚壁菌门,放线菌门和Saccharibacteria 3个菌门明显减少,拟杆菌门和变形菌门2个菌群明显增加,组间差异具有统计学意义(Z值分别为-4.27,-3.01,-2.57,-4.27和-2.53,P值均<0.05);在科水平上,SS患者肠道菌群中的拟杆菌科,产碱菌科、短杆菌科、柄杆菌科和诺卡氏菌科5个菌科明显增多,组间差异具有统计学意义(Z值分别为-4.09,-3.06,-2.41,-2.11和-2.11,P值均<0.05);而毛螺菌科、双歧杆菌科、红蝽菌科、拟杆菌目s24-7组、放线菌科和芽孢杆菌目XI菌科6个菌科明显减少,组间差异具有统计学意义(Z值分别为-3.17,-2.92,-3.40,-2.05,-2.05和-2.22,P值均<0.05);在属水平上,SS患者肠道菌群中拟杆菌属、Parabacteroides、瘤胃球菌科无分类信息的菌属、Parasutterella、短杆菌属、短波单胞菌属、Hungatella、Sellimonas和红球菌属明显增加,组间差异具有统计学意义(Z值分别为-4.09,-2.32,-2.03,-2.02,-2.41,-2.11,-2.16,-2.11,-2.11,P值均<0.05)。结论肠道菌群在不同的疾病中起到了相同、相似甚至相反的作用而且与人种和地域相关,拟杆菌属,布劳特氏菌属和双歧杆菌属可以对SS患者与健康人进行鉴别。 Objective To analyze the characteristics of intestinal flora in patients with Sjogren's Syndrome(SS)in Heilongjiang Province,in order to provide new evidence and direction for the diagnosis and treatment of SS.Methods The feces of 14 patients with SS(SS group)in the Department of Rheumatology and Immunology in the First Affiliated Hospital of Harbin Medical University from January 2018 to December 2018 were collected.At the same time,14 healthy people(control group)who underwent physical examination in our hospital were also collected.The bacterial DNA in the feces of the two groups was extracted and the 16S fragment was amplified and sequenced.The sequencing results were analyzed by bioinformatics.Results There was no significant difference in the abundance of intestinal flora(Sobs,Chao,Ace),pedigree diversity(Pd),colony diversity(Shannon,Simpson)and evenness(Heip)between SS patients and normal controls(P>0.05).There were significant differences in 5 phyla,11 families and 37 genera of intestinal flora between SS patients and normal controls.Compared with the normal control group,there were 3 phyla of Firmicutes,Actinobacteria and Saccharibacteria decreased significantly,and 2 flora of Bacteroidetes and Proteobacteria increased significantly in intestinal flora of SS patients at phyla level(Z values were-4.27,-3.01,-2.57,-4.27 and-2.53 respectively,all P values<0.05).At the family level,five families of Bacteroideaceae,Alcaligenaceae,Brevibacteriaceae,Caulobacteraceae and Nocardiaceae increased significantly(Z values were-4.09,-3.06,-2.41,-2.11 and-2.11 respectively,all P values<0.05),and six families of Lachnospiraceae,Bifidobacteriaceae,Coriobacteriaceae,Bacteroidales_S24-7_group,Actinomycetaceae,norank_p_Saccharibacteria,Family_XI_o_Bacillales decreased significantly in the intestinal flora of SS patients(Z values were-3.17,-2.92,-3.40,-2.05,-2.05 and-2.22 respectively,all P values<0.05).At the genus level,Bacteroides,Parabacteroides,norank_f_Ruminococcaceae,Parasutterella,Brevibacterium,Brevundimonas,Hungatella,Sellimonas,Rhodococcus increased significantly in intestinal flora of SS patients compared with the control group(Z values were-4.09,-2.32,-2.06,-2.02,-2.41,-2.11,-2.16,-2.11 and-2.11 respectively,all P values<0.05).Conclusion Intestinal flora plays the same,similar or even opposite role in different diseases,which is also related to race and region.Bacteroides,Blautia and Bifidobacterium can distinguish SS patients from healthy people.
